UKTV’s Dave subtitles YouTube content
February 9, 2022
UKTV’s comedy channel Dave has made a commitment to maximise digital accessibility across its YouTube content, introducing full manual closed captions across the channel. The Dave YouTube channel is the first major UK broadcaster-run social AVoD channel to provide an accurate subtitling service for 100 per cent of its videos.
Dave YouTube captions have been achieved by adapting broadcast subtitles, with additional transcription support from 3Play Media. For the growing range of exclusively commissioned Dave YouTube content, including Who Cares? hosted and produced by Chicken Shop Date creator Amelia Dimoldenberg and Big Zuu’s Wrap Clash, UKTV has built caption requirements into commissioning briefs.
Erina Jones, UKTV’s Head of Social, said: “UKTV is committed to improving accessibility and this is another great step forward. We now have subtitles on 100 per cent of our content across digital AVoD platforms which includes our on demand service, UKTV Play, and now the Dave YouTube channel, which is growing at pace.”
